Computation of the minimum data storage and applications in memory management for multimedia signal processing
نویسندگان
چکیده
The amount of the data storage in signal processing systems, whose behavior is described by loop-organized algorithmic specifications, has an important impact on the overall energy consumption, chip area, as well as system performance. This paper presents a methodology based on lattices [25] which can be used to address several memory management tasks for applications with high-level specifications, where the main data structures are multidimensional arrays. This methodology was used in the past for the exact computation of the minimum data storage in applications with procedural, affine specifications [2]. The paper discusses two applications of that technique in the memory management of data-dominated signal processing systems: (1) the evaluation of the impact of loop transformations on the data storage, and (2) the assessment and efficient implementation of models of mapping multidimensional signals into the physical memory.
منابع مشابه
Memory Size Computation for Real-Time Multimedia Applications Based on Polyhedral Decomposition
In real-time multimedia processing systems a very large part of the power consumption is due to the data storage and data transfer. Moreover, the area cost is often largely dominated by the memory modules. In deriving an optimized (for area and/or power) memory architecture, memory size computation is an important step in the exploration of the possible algorithmic specifications of multimedia ...
متن کاملComputation of Memory Requirements for Multi - Dimensional Signal Processing Applications
Many integrated circuit systems, particularly in the multimedia and telecom domains , are inherently data dominant. For this class of systems, a large part of the power consumption is due to the data storage and data transfer. Moreover, the area cost is often largely dominated by memory. Hence, the optimization of the memory architecture is crucial in the design methodology for this type of app...
متن کاملExact Computation of Storage Requirements for Multi-Dimensional Signal Processing Applications
Many integrated circuit systems, particularly in the multimedia and telecom domains, are inherently data dominant. For this class of systems, a large part of the power consumption is due to the data storage and data transfer. Moreover, the area cost is often largely dominated by memory. The computation of the memory size is an important step in the system-level exploration, in the early stage o...
متن کاملMemory Size Computation for Multidimensional Signal Processing Applications
In real-time multimedia processing systems a very large part of the power consumption is due to the data storage and data transfer. Moreover, the area cost is often largely dominated by memories. Hence, the optimization of the memory architecture is a crucial step in the design methodology for this type of applications. In deriving an optimized memory architecture, memory size computation is an...
متن کاملEnergy-aware memory management for embedded multidimensional signal processing applications
In real-time data-intensive multimedia processing applications, data transfer and storage significantly influence, if not dominate, all the major cost parameters of the design space—namely energy consumption, performance, and chip area. This paper presents an electronic design automation (EDA) methodology for the high-level design of hierarchical memory architectures in embedded data-intensive ...
متن کاملذخیره در منابع من
با ذخیره ی این منبع در منابع من، دسترسی به آن را برای استفاده های بعدی آسان تر کنید
برای دانلود متن کامل این مقاله و بیش از 32 میلیون مقاله دیگر ابتدا ثبت نام کنید
ثبت ناماگر عضو سایت هستید لطفا وارد حساب کاربری خود شوید
ورودعنوان ژورنال:
- Integrated Computer-Aided Engineering
دوره 15 شماره
صفحات -
تاریخ انتشار 2008